
100 gecs preview second album with first single "mememe"

100 gecs are back with new single "mememe", the first track to be lifted from the duo's upcoming second album due out in 2022.
"mememe" is the first taster of Dylan Brady and Laura Les' second album 10000 gecs that's due out next year, and marks the duo's first new material since last year's "sympathy 4 the grinch" track, aside from their January reimagining of Linkin Park's "One Step Closer".
Their upcoming second album 10000 gecs will follow the duo's 2019 debut 1000 gecs, and is expected to arrive in early 2022.
"mememe' is out now. 100 gecs are yet to share a specific release date for their 10000 gecs album.
